Output 40bbac63cafad54caeb407d77c5b099ba49af500a205feade43616d0396a419a:0

value
14913083161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fdfd7146eb1a6b5b580b5204ee40f2feca7fbb OP_EQUAL
address
36LdyfqvYNUEAQdy7stGLTsu94pewCmCKh
transaction
40bbac63cafad54caeb407d77c5b099ba49af500a205feade43616d0396a419a
confirmations
340936
spent
true